How To Apply Polymeric Sand To Pavers. Installing polymeric sand is the final step in your paver project and should be installed. To apply polymeric sand on pavers, distribute the sand across the pavers, sweep it into the joints, solidify the sand by tapping the pavers with a blunt object, and continue this. Polymeric sand on pavers knowing how to remove polymeric sand from pavers is not difficult, just time consuming and tedious. When mixed with water, it forms a strong binding agent that can be used to fill spaces between pavers, tiles, and more. Warm to hot water actually reactivates the polymers within the sand and allows you to scrub or wash away the sand that is stuck to the surface of the pavers.
